There could be several reasons for the sudden drop in views on your YouTube channel: Changes in YouTube’s algorithm may have affected the discoverability of your videos. A decline in content engagement or relevance can lead to reduced viewer interest. Increased competition from other creators may draw viewers away from your channel. Changes in your content strategy or upload schedule could disrupt audience retention. Reduced promotion, whether through social media or collaborations, can impact visibility. Audience fatigue from repetitive content may cause subscribers to disengage. Seasonal trends or events may influence viewer behavior and interests. Technical issues or changes in video quality may deter viewers from watching. Negative feedback or controversies relevant to your content could lead to a loss of trust. If you have been inactive for a period, viewers may have lost interest in your channel.

To find out what channel the Boston Bruins are on tonight, you can check your local listings or sports network schedules. Typically, Bruins games are broadcast on NESN (New England Sports Network) for local viewers. For national broadcasts, games may also be available on networks like NBC Sports or ESPN. Make sure to verify the specific game time and channel based on your location.

A formula is neither metric nor customary. Sometimes the same formula will apply for both systems, only the units will change: for example, average speed = distance/time. In other cases the coefficients may change.
The news tries to make the world aware of the problems that are going on. They show images of what is going on to give everyone a visual of it. Some of the pros are that you get to see a first hand account of what is going on. Example: The pictures from the earthquake and Haiti give you some insight into what the people are living like there right now. Also by seeing the images it might make viewers more inclined to do something to help, even if it is just sending in money. On the other end of the spectrum those very same graphic images can be mentally damaging to some people, and may make them change the channel. If they don't want to see pictures about the earthquake, then every time they here a news caster start to talk about it they will probably change the channel. So the pros are : The photos give viewers better insight into what is going on in the world, and may make viewers more inclined to help out, but the cons are: viewers may be disturbed by the images and change the channel, which will cause them to know less about what is going on in the world without looking it up somewhere else.
